12 hours ago, Wrench said:

now, all we need are general aviaton (light civilian) planes to park around (ie: statics)

If i use existing Cessna planes for SF2 then i get this result:

img00180.thumb.JPG.5cb74a86dcb71594640b0f372e2c1b46.JPG

The plane is half sunken in the soil. What means, that completly new Cessnas would required, which are made as static object, not as flyable planes.

Posted

indeed, their world center is base off the existence of their landing gear. specificly created static lods are needed for that

It needed a couple of hours to solve the problem with the light civilan aviation.

img00163.thumb.JPG.cb2e72eee058fe2a39f4913a344cf431.JPG

My way is not elegant, but it works.

First of all i created a "static" version of the Cessna 206, which you can find in the download area. I removed all files, which made this plane flyable. Then i reduced the ReferenceSpan in the Cessa206_data.ini to 6.92 meters. (I'm not sure wheter this plane can fly anymore, but who cares.)

In the next step i edited the airfield file.

The normal size plane parking lots i defined now as LargeParking slots. The LargeParkingMaxSpan i gave the 18 meters, as it are usual for normal parking.

Then i added normal parking slots and set the ParkingMaxSpan to 7 meters.

Only the static Cessna has a  span less than 7 meters, so it appears in game as parked aircraft.

1 hour ago, Wilches said:

By doing so, you must add the Cessna as a part of terrain, am I right?

No. It is located in the aircraft folder. In the cessna206_data.ini the wingspan is reduced, the LOD is unchanged.

The game is using the wingspan as parameter for parking airplanes on an airfield. With a very small wingspan i made sure, that only the Cessna will appear on the said parking positions. Maybe, that helicopters could appear there, but this i have still to test.
